Adding to the growing digital suite of NYT puzzle tools, The Times now offers a dedicated *Connections Bot*, following the successful model previously introduced for *Wordle*. Once you’ve completed the puzzle for the day, you can visit this feature to receive a precise numerical score and an analytical breakdown of your performance. This tool examines not only whether your answers were correct but also how efficiently you reached them, offering measurable insight into your progression as a player. For those registered with the Times Games platform, the bot also provides a tracking system where you can monitor long-term statistics—such as total puzzles completed, overall win percentage, instances in which you achieved a flawless perfect score, and the length of your ongoing winning streak. When we turn to the verified answers, the full *Connections* puzzle for October 12, 2025, breaks down in the following manner:
**Yellow group — Theme: For all time.** The four words unified under this idea are *eternal*, *everlasting*, *forever*, and *permanent*. Each expresses a sense of persistence, continuity, or unending duration.
**Green group — Theme: Establishes.** The correct words here are *begins*, *institutes*, *launches*, and *pioneers*. All of them describe the act of initiating or creating something new, often with a sense of innovation or leadership.
**Blue group — Theme: Birds.** The connecting feature among the words *kite*, *robin*, *swallow*, and *swift* is self-evident: they are all species of birds known for their ability to soar, swoop, and migrate across great distances.
**Purple group — Theme: Happy ____.** Completing this familiar phrase leads to *days*, *ending*, *returns*, and *trails*. Each phrase evokes joy, positivity, or celebration — expressions often used in cheerful greetings or uplifting contexts.
